While Alresford (Essex) train station lacks a dedicated ticket office, there are ticket machines available for both purchase and collection, ensuring a quick and seamless travel experience. It's also noteworthy that smartcard holders can use the validators here. Accessibility has not been overlooked, with induction loops and step-free access being available, making the station navigable for everyone.
For your security and convenience, the station is equipped with CCTV, but you'll need to plan ahead as it lacks amenities such as a waiting room, toilets, or refreshment facilities. However, you can find seating areas and help points on the platform for any immediate assistance.
Moving beyond the station is effortless thanks to well-placed rail replacement bus services and local bus routes. There are direct buses available that transport you to nearby destinations such as Colchester, Clacton, and Brightlingsea, providing flexible travel for both work and leisure.

Crossflatts station may not boast a plethora of amenities found in larger stations, but it does provide essential services to make your journey smooth. While there isn't a traditional ticket office, you can still purchase and collect your tickets from machines on-site. If you're tech-savvy and currently using a smart card, rest easy knowing that validators are readily available. However, those needing accessible ticket machines might find this station lacking.
Step-free access makes navigation easier, with ramped access to both platforms directly from the car park. If you have more specific accessibility needs, the station is classed as a Category B and scooter-friendly, offering reasonable accommodations. For more comprehensive support, conductors are on hand to assist passengers needing help boarding the train. Notably lacking are accessible toilets and facilities, so plan accordingly.
If you’re looking to extend your journey beyond the rail, transport links at Crossflatts are practical. Taxis can be arranged, allowing easy transfers directly to and from the station. For road travel, buses toward Keighley and Bingley are conveniently located on Keighley Road. For more details on local taxi services, feel free to check out this link.
